Bedside Manners:
How to Cure the Incivility Epidemic in Healthcare

Caring for the ill in a stress-filled, uncivil environment is tough on you, and your patients suffer. Discourtesy in medicine between caregivers causes poor communication, errors, and “bad outcomes”.

Explore creative solutions in a practical, efficient and economical plan to

Diagnose the “Incivility Epidemic”.
Identify both your and others’ hot buttons which spark bad behavior.
Create a sense of community in your hospital or office environment.
Customize your personal treatment plan to dissolve tension and make an instant impact!
